I'm actually not certain about the inclusions of scuba and fishing, but Spice Island Beach Resort on Grenada definitely qualifies as fabulous and it offers very good food. I've never stayed there, but I've dined there on a few occasions and was always very impressed with the quality and presentaion of the food, not to mention the service.

I've never been there, but I recall reading that Curtain Bluff on Antigua has a fabulous wine cellar and also includes scuba diving in its nightly AI rates.
